Rare cruisemom42 Posted November 5, 2015 #3 Share Posted November 5, 2015 You don't say what time your ship arrives at Civitavecchia. The 12:50 flight should be fine as most ships arrive pretty early. You should ideally plan to have not less than 3 hours at the airport, and it takes about an hour to get their from the port by car. euro cruiser Posted November 5, 2015 #4 Share Posted November 5, 2015 Until the reconstruction work on T3 is completed, anyone needing to use T5 must absolutely be there no less than three hours prior to a flight ... even more if possible. As of last week several additional airlines are using T5 during the construction, causing huge backups. Folks on Trip Advisor reported arriving three hours prior to their flight and still missing it because of the long lines at T5. This is just a temporary situation and it should all be resolved before next spring's cruising season but for those departing from FCO this winter, you are forewarned. Rare Hlitner Posted November 6, 2015 #7 Share Posted November 6, 2015 I will add a few T5 remarks onto Euro's excellent info. T5 is a somewhat remote terminal (from the other Terminals (1,2 and what is left of 3). If you take a private transfer such as from Romecabs (we like these folks) they will drop you right at the door of T5. But many cruise ships transfers will only drop you around T2 or T3 which means you then have to take the shuttle bus (along with your luggage) out to T5. T5 has long been used for check-ins for North American flights and has a higher security standard then found at the other terminal check-ins. But one laughable issue is that once you are cleared through T5 you will be (or at used to be) bused back to the main terminals where you are free to mix with everyone else who has not undergone such a high level of security. We flew out of T5 2 weeks ago and arrived at the airport at 8:30am for a 12:30pm flight. We were flying on Air Canada who normally use T3, but due to the fire had relocated to T5. The airport workers wouldn't even allow us into the terminal until 3 hours before our flight; therefore, arriving earlier than 3 hours could result in having to stand outside until they let you in.
